This tropical species inhabits coral, sand, and rubble of exposed outer reef flats and lagoon and seaward reefs to 78 m depth (Lieske and Myers 1994, Myers pers. comm. 2008). It feeds on small benthic invertebrates, including molluscs, crabs, tunicates and foraminiferans.It shows a very distinct sexual colour dimorphism, and also ...
